What Critics Think
Vinous - Antonio Galloni : 97 Points
(1/2025) The 2021 Barolo Ginestra Casa Matè is fabulous. Bright and transparent, with captivating depth, the 2021 is a stunning beauty. Enveloping balsamic notes make a strong opening statement that remains a theme here. Blue/purplish fruit, lavender, spice and blood orange all come alive in the glass. What a wine! Drinking Window: 2029 - 2041.
Jeb Dunnuck : 98 Points
(4/8/2026) A similar ruby red, the 2021 Barolo Ginestra Casa Maté has a layered perfume with notes of delicate cedar, citrus peel, crushed stones, and fresh red fruit. Compared with the Chiniera, it carries slightly more richness and gravelly texture, while still retaining excellent restraint and precision. Medium-bodied, elegant, and beautifully balanced, with lingering citrus and mineral tones on the finish, around 16,000 bottles were produced. Drink 2026-2050.
